As part of her ongoing efforts to promote compassion and social responsibility, Mrs. Christiana Agyapong, wife of Hon. Ken Ohene Agyapong, has made a generous donation to the Akuapem School for the Blind in the Eastern Regioin on Wednesday, 22nd October 2025.

The donation, valued at GHS 100,000, included essential food items such as rice, sugar, gari, cooking oil, water, Milo, milk, and soft drinks, as well as sanitary pads, toothpaste, tissues and other personal care items. In addition, Mrs. Agyapong presented an undisclosed amount of money to further support the needs of the students.

During the presentation, Mrs. Agyapong expressed her heartfelt admiration for the resilience and optimism of the students and staff. She reaffirmed her belief that every child deserves equal opportunity and dignity, regardless of circumstance.

“This visit is a reminder that compassion is a duty we owe to one another as Ghanaians. We must continue to show love through action and uplift those who inspire us with their strength,” she said.

The gesture forms part of Mrs. Agyapong’s broader Unity Tour initiative, which emphasizes empathy, inclusion and national togetherness as she continues to support her husband, Hon. Ken Ohene Agyapong, in his campaign for the NPP flagbearership.
